Education & Experience

Karrie is certified through the Institute for Integrative Nutrition and the American Council on Exercise, with additional specialized training in gastrointestinal disorders through the University of California San Francisco and obesity and weight management through Arapahoe College in Denver. She has also completed Health Coach Mastering Functional Blood Chemistry and coursework through the School of Applied Functional Medicine — giving her the ability to connect nutritional strategy directly to lab findings in a way most health coaches are not trained to do.
